How far is Madison, GA from Sandy Springs, GA?
The driving distance from Madison, GA to Sandy Springs, GA is about 70.3 miles (113.2 km), with a travel time of about 01h 10m by car.
- The straight-line flight distance is about 57 miles (91.8 km).
- For a round trip, plan for roughly 02h 21m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.
